RuPaul’s Drag Race All Stars will get a second season after the upcoming season of RuPaul’s Drag Race wraps.

Logo announced Wednesday that fans of All Stars would be getting their wish of another season.

“On the heels of Drag Race’s seventh season, one of the most buzzworthy and highly-watched seasons to date, our fans have spoken and they want more drama, more queens and more Ru,” Pamela Post, Head of Original Programming at Logo, told The Huffington Post. “From revisiting old favorites in RuVealed and All Stars, to meeting the new stars of season eight, the Drag Race party on Logo will be bigger and better than ever before.”

The last All Stars season aired three years ago, ending in the victory of Chad Michaels. The competition included Raven, Jujubee, Shannel, Alexis Mateo, Yara Sofia, Latrice Royale, Manila Luzon, Nina Flowers, Tammie Brown, Pandora Boxx and Mimi Imfurst. 

It’s unknown whether or not any of the former All Stars will get a chance to join the 12 drag queens competing this time around, or from which seasons they’ll be selecting the contestants.

RuPaul’s Drag Race season 8 is slated to premiere sometime in early 2016. On Friday, July 31, Logo will air a 90-minute special called RuPaul’s Drag Race: Season 4 RuVealed.
